Across TCGA patient cohorts, ZGRF1 RNA expression is significantly associated with the RNA expression of many other genes, with 20,450 significant associations in total. UVM shows the largest number of these associations.
The most reproducible ZGRF1-associated genes across cancer lineages are GSTCD, BRCA2, and ZSCAN29. Each is linked with ZGRF1 in more than 33 cancer types. Because this analysis shows association rather than direction, both ZGRF1-to-partner and partner-to-ZGRF1 results are reported.
Each partner links to its own Q-omics profile. The scatter plot shows the strongest example, ZGRF1 versus GSTCD in DLBC, with a Pearson correlation of 0.88.
